Chemical physics is an interdisciplinary field that explores the physical properties and behavior of chemical systems at the molecular and atomic levels. By applying principles of physics to understand chemical phenomena, chemical physicists investigate fundamental questions related to molecular structure, dynamics, and interactions. Through experimental techniques such as spectroscopy, microscopy, and computational modeling, they unravel the complexities of chemical processes, including chemical reactions, phase transitions, and molecular assembly. This interdisciplinary approach bridges the gap between chemistry and physics, providing insights into the fundamental laws governing matter and energy. Chemical physics finds applications in diverse areas, including materials science, biophysics, and nanotechnology, driving innovations in technology and advancing our understanding of the natural world.
